Reflexões sobre como o WhatsApp e o Facebook são projetados em grande escala

Sou designer de produto no Facebook há quase quatro anos. Eu trabalhei em uma variedade de equipes, como Grupos, Compartilhamento e Privacidade. Naquela época do ano passado, tive uma excelente oportunidade de começar a trabalhar no WhatsApp.

No início, eu sabia que projetar para o WhatsApp seria uma experiência significativamente diferente do que projetar para desinstalar whatsapp. Foi mais revelador do que eu esperava e me ensinou a abordar os problemas e meu trabalho de ângulos diferentes do que eu havia considerado anteriormente.

Aprendi muito no ano passado e quero compartilhar o que observei projetando para o WhatsApp e o Facebook.

Princípios fortes

O WhatsApp projeta e constrói seu produto com princípios específicos em desinstalar whatsapp. Esses princípios estão no cerne do processo de tomada de decisão. Aqui estão alguns exemplos desses valores compartilhados:

A interface deve parecer nativa ao dispositivo que a pessoa está usando

O aplicativo deve ser leve e exigir o mínimo de armazenamento possível

A interface deve ser simples

As ações e animações do usuário devem responder rapidamente

Os recursos devem fornecer uma utilidade óbvia, portanto, requerem pouca introdução

Enquanto o Facebook usa uma missão de alto nível para conduzir as decisões da empresa, o WhatsApp usa esses princípios para focar as conversas sobre o produto, de forma que a maior parte do pensamento de design vá para os detalhes da execução.

Normalmente, todo designer do Facebook com quem eu digo isso recua. Eles dizem coisas como: Eu odiaria isso! Quem decide a direção do produto? Parece que você não está no controle? Você pode apresentar novas ideias?

A tomada de decisões do WhatsApp é significativamente mais de cima para baixo do que o Facebook quando se trata de roadmapping. Eu pessoalmente acho que me traz mais foco para o trabalho que estou fazendo. Eu influencio o produto por meio de meus designs, o que faz sentido para mim … eu sou um designer.

Dito isso, ainda há muito espaço para propor ideias e expressar meus pensamentos sobre as decisões do roteiro, mas geralmente não preciso fazer isso. Os itens escolhidos para o roteiro também seguem os princípios compartilhados.

O principal aprendizado que descobri é que, se sua equipe puder encontrar princípios de design sólidos com os quais concordar, isso a tornará mais eficiente. Quanto mais valores você concordar, mais eficiente você se tornará e menos comunicação será necessária para atingir seus objetivos juntos.

Ao construir um produto, ter um problema claro para resolver para as pessoas é metade da batalha. Ter uma estrutura sobre como julgar as soluções propostas ajuda a tornar o resto do processo mais eficiente.

Utilitário que leva ao engajamento vs. utilidade que leva ao engajamento

Ao trabalhar no Facebook, às vezes um designer é encarregado de apresentar um novo recurso. Isso pode ser desafiador porque o Facebook já tem muitos recursos úteis. Mudanças na plataforma nem sempre são fáceis para as pessoas que usam o produto, mas nossa intenção ao introduzir novos recursos é sempre melhorar a experiência das pessoas que usam o produto e fornecer ferramentas que considerem úteis. Uma técnica que usamos é alertar as pessoas sobre os novos recursos nos quais elas podem encontrar valor.

O WhatsApp aborda esse problema de uma forma pragmática diferente. Tentamos projetar e construir recursos que são obviamente úteis. Se o recurso precisa de explicação, ele não está pronto.

Temos a tendência de não alertar as pessoas sobre os novos recursos do produto. Presumimos que, se construirmos recursos que são obviamente úteis, as pessoas os encontrarão e o engajamento surgirá naturalmente.

desinstalar whatsapp

Pode-se argumentar que essa é uma mentalidade ingênua de se ter em nossa escala. Por outro lado, acredito que essa metodologia transparece nas decisões de produto e repercute nas pessoas que usam o WhatsApp.

Para mim, o aprendizado aqui foi que não existe uma única fórmula de design para o crescimento do seu produto. Você pode ajudar o usuário a experimentar coisas novas (NUXs, popovers, etc), mas também pode encorajar passivamente o usuário (descoberta, boca a boca, etc). Encontrar maneiras de respeitar a intenção de uma pessoa nessas decisões de produto é benéfico e cria uma experiência de produto respeitosa.

Ferramentas de design e habilidades de design

Uma coisa que realmente sinto falta em trabalhar no produto do Facebook é aproveitar totalmente o quão incríveis as ferramentas de design se tornaram. O Facebook tem uma equipe que se concentra exclusivamente na criação de ótimas ferramentas para tornar o trabalho dos designers mais fácil e eficiente.

Eu uso Origami quase diariamente para minha prototipagem e adoro isso, mas muitas outras ferramentas que me ajudaram no Facebook são menos relevantes para o trabalho que faço agora, uma vez que o WhatsApp não tem um kit de interface formalizado ou usa a API Graph do Facebook.

Manter um kit de interface para o WhatsApp provavelmente daria mais trabalho do que vale para nossa pequena equipe. Dependemos muito de padrões de design nativos da plataforma, portanto, há menos necessidade de componentes padrão personalizados. Compartilhamos documentos Sketch que atuam como modelos para padrões comumente usados, mas é tudo muito bruto em comparação com os sistemas altamente estruturados do Facebook e Instagram.

Uma coisa que me pegou de surpresa no meu trabalho no WhatsApp é que muitas vezes tenho que desenhar iconografia, ilustrações e exportar ativos manualmente. Não tive problemas para desenvolver minhas habilidades de UX trabalhando nas superfícies do Facebook, mas não fui desafiado muitas vezes com minhas habilidades de design visual por causa dos ilustradores talentosos e das ótimas ferramentas que temos para iconografia compartilhada. Nunca me considerei um designer visual, mas em uma equipe pequena você tem que fazer tudo bem – e isso inclui detalhes de design visual finos.

O aprendizado aqui é que as ferramentas ajudam você a fazer seu trabalho com mais facilidade, mas eu o encorajo a dar um passo atrás de vez em quando e certificar-se de que você pode fazer o trabalho sem a ajuda das ferramentas. No mínimo, ajuda a manter a perspectiva de como as ferramentas são úteis.

Problemas únicos

Alguns dos problemas de produto que eu encontrei no WhatsApp são como nada que eu já havia enfrentado antes. Por exemplo, a criptografia ponta a ponta tem muitos efeitos colaterais desafiadores. As mensagens são armazenadas no próprio dispositivo do usuário e o WhatsApp não armazena as mensagens dos usuários depois de entregues.

Isso causa comportamentos na interface do usuário que podem não fazer sentido para pessoas que não entendem a tecnologia subjacente. Por exemplo, quando você faz login no WhatsApp em um novo dispositivo, você não recebe imediatamente todas as suas mensagens antigas. Isso ocorre porque eles ainda estão em seu dispositivo antigo – não há uma cópia no servidor.

No Facebook, a identidade real acaba sendo um bloco de construção fundamental dos designs. No WhatsApp, não exigimos que as pessoas tenham uma foto no perfil. Não exigimos que as pessoas usem seus nomes! Identidade é algo que eu considerava natural em meus designs no Facebook, mas certos problemas se tornam muito mais amorfos quando você não pode contar com os benefícios da identidade.

Outro exemplo interessante é considerar a alfabetização como garantida. As pessoas podem enviar mensagens de voz, fotos e vídeos entre si no WhatsApp, comunicando-se sem texto. Um desafio interessante que tive foi projetar a interface para pessoas que se conectam ao WhatsApp. As pessoas precisavam saber que conectaram com sucesso seus contatos ao WhatsApp e por onde começar suas conversas, mas o design tinha que funcionar bem mesmo para quem não pudesse ler o texto.

desinstalar whatsapp

Mova-se devagar e deliberado

No Facebook, você começa com um problema. Então você propõe uma solução para esse problema. Se isso deixa a equipe animada, você testa na pesquisa. Se testar bem, você começa a construí-lo e faz um pequeno teste para ver se resolve o problema. Se resolver bem o problema, você o desenvolve para ter um rico conjunto de recursos e o libera para um público mais amplo. O processo é iterativo e tem muitos controles e equilíbrios naturalmente integrados. É um processo maduro e funciona bem.

No WhatsApp, você começa com um problema. Você trabalha em um espectro de soluções. Você começa a reduzi-lo às soluções que parecem resolvê-lo melhor e aderir aos princípios do aplicativo. Você busca a melhor solução até achar que não há nada de errado com ela. Então você continua moendo a solução até que nada esteja realmente errado com ela. Os desenvolvedores criam a solução e você a distribui para todos em uma atualização de aplicativo. O processo também é iterativo até certo ponto, mas principalmente na parte do design. Há uma pressão adicional no design para que ele saia logo em seguida.

O Facebook tem o valor de “Mova-se rapidamente”. Iniciar um projeto no Facebook pode ser extremamente rápido, mas o processo completo de lançamento de um produto pode levar um pouco de tempo. Se o WhatsApp tivesse um lema semelhante, seria “Mova-se devagar e deliberadamente”. Demoramos muito mais tempo no início na fase de design, principalmente porque somos mais adversos ao pivotamento na fase de desenvolvimento. Quando entregamos o projeto aos engenheiros, realmente tentamos entregar o máximo possível de especificações e simulações acabadas. A vantagem disso é que causa menos rotatividade na engenharia, o que os engenheiros apreciam. A desvantagem potencial é que os engenheiros podem se sentir menos envolvidos no processo de design do produto e podem se sentir mais isolados das decisões do produto.

Existem vantagens e desvantagens para ambos desses métodos de trabalho, mas o verdadeiro aprendizado para mim é que ambos os métodos funcionam. Nenhum é particularmente mais rápido do que o outro, é mais uma questão de preferência de estilo de trabalho. O estilo Facebook permite mais sobreposição entre as funções e o estilo WhatsApp tem um fluxo de trabalho com funções mais focadas.

Empacotando

Espero que algumas dessas idéias o ajudem a pensar em novas maneiras de trabalhar ou a descobrir outras maneiras de agregar valor à sua equipe. Sinto-me entusiasmado e encorajado por ver em primeira mão que diferentes estilos de trabalho podem ser usados para criar excelentes produtos em grande escala. É apenas uma questão de o que funciona para as pessoas que estão fazendo o trabalho. Acredito que encontrar essa forma de trabalhar é muito importante.

Eu também escrevi isso na esperança de aumentar a conscientização sobre o design do WhatsApp. Somos uma equipa em crescimento e à procura de mais pessoas para nos ajudar. Se esses valores ou formas de trabalhar parecem interessantes para você, verifique nossas vagas em aberto, especialmente nossa função de Designer de Produto.

Discussion

Testimonials

“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ua.”

avada-taxi-testimonial-1

Mike Smith – Brooklyn, NY

Related Posts

If you enjoyed reading this, then please explore our other articles below:

Back to News

Don’t want to use the app?

No problem, book online or give us a call!

BOOK ONLINE
CALL TO BOOK
BOOK ONLINE
CALL TO BOOK